Start the Tips:

1. First Download "page-parts.zip" Plugin to your Local Computer. (Click Download)

2. Then, Login to your "yourdomain.com/wp-admin" Dashboard.

3. Then, Click on "Plugins" + "Add New" from left sidemenu of Dashboard.

4. Now, Click on "Upload Plugin" button.

5. Now, Browse "page-parts.zip" Downloaded plugin from your computer, Where you downloaded page-parts.zip According to Step – 1 Above then, click on "Install Now"

6. Now, Click on "Active Plugin"

7. Then, See left sidemenu. "Page Parts" folder is added on left sidemenu. Now, Click on "Page Parts" folder.

   Noted that: If you do not see "Page Parts" folder on left sidemenu then, see at left sidemenu "Settings" or "Tools".
